I am trying to back-up a DVD with DTS, LPCM and Dolby Digital soundtracks. On the original disc, the LPCM track is the default sound track. I have run this disc through DVD2One (v1.1.2), and removed the DTS and LPCM tracks to save space for the video. However, when I test the disc with PowerDVD, it tries to play the LPCM track, and so I get no sound. The sound plays fine when i change it to the dolby digital track.
I was wondering if anyone knows how to change the default audio track in the IFO's so the dolby digital track plays? I took a look at the IFO's in Ifoedit, and they show all 3 audio tracks, but naturally, these are not present in the VOB's.
Shouldnt DVD2One actually change the IFO's so they dont have the excluded sound tracks anyway?

Open VTS_01_0.IFO file with IFOedit and if it shows more than 1 audio track then note which audio track you want to start. If there is only 1 track then skip this post.
Double click VTS_PGCITI/VTS_PGC_1 and scroll down to PGC Command Table.
If there is a Pre Command that says Set Audio Stream then right click and choose Edit Command. Change the stream to the audio track#-1 (track 3 = 2) you want to start with. Save file. Your done.
If it says There is no Pre Command Table then right click on that line and choose Add Pre Command. Right click on 1.Pre Command and choose Edit Command, select (SetSTN)Set Audio Stream Nr and enter track#-1. Save file.
